Given that (2,9) is on the graph of f(x) find the corresponding point for the function f(x+2)

Answer:

The corresponding point for the function f(x+2) is (0,9)

Explanation:

The point (2,9) lies on the graph of f(x). And we have to find the corresponding point for the function f(x+2).

Whenever we add some constant "c" in x then the graph of the function shifts left by 'c' units.

We can see that, 2 has been added with x . Hence, the graph of the function will shift left by 2 units.

Therefore, the corresponding point for the function f(x+2) is given by

(2-2,9)

= (0,9)
